Connects donations and resources of all kinds to our member agencies. 
The Volunteer Center offers support and services to member agencies by coordinating Volunteer Coordinator Education, GrantStation, SurveyMonkey, Donations Connection, the Equipment Lending Closet, and the Used Computer Recycling Service.

Volunteers want to know that when they come to help, their time and talents will be utilized effectively! 
Volunteer Coordinator Education provides our volunteer coordinators support and education on key aspects of quality volunteer management as they develop their programs.  The classes and consultations we offer provide information, best practice examples, resources and support for volunteer coordinators who are improving volunteer coordination.

Nonprofit organizations rely on public and private grants to fund their programs.
The Volunteer Center provides access to GrantStation, an online registry of available granting organizations and grants. Staff members from our agencies come to the Volunteer Center to conduct grant searches.

Our agencies have many reasons to survey their clients, potential clients and the public.  The Volunteer Center provides access to SurveyMonkey,  an online surveying tool, that gives the agencies unlimited surveying options for all their needs.

Donations Connection provides nonprofit agencies access to the donated goods, equipment and supplies they rely on to do their work on extremely limited budgets.  If you have goods to offer, please call our office.  We'll be delighted to get your donations to places where they can be put to good use!

The Equipment Lending Closet provides a lending service to our nonprofit agencies who need specialized equipment for a single occasion or limited use!  The closet is the perfect answer to provide these items free for special events or education programs.  The closet is filled with equipment, furniture and electronics that give nonprofits essential tools.  Borrowing the equipment means that the nonprofits don't have to buy everything they might need!  If you have a piece of equipment to donate to the lending closet, we'll see it gets put to use!
